In his autobiography, "Catch Me If You Can: The True Story of a Real Fake," Abagnale claims that he never ripped off individuals, only hotels, airlines, and banks. The same year Frank published his memoir Catch Me if You Can in 1980, he sold the rights to have it turned into a movie, although it would be over two decades until it was. In the movie, Leonardo DiCaprio plays the real-life Frank Abagnale Jr., who runs away from home at the tender age of 16 to start a life as a con artist. He begins with small counterfeit checks to travel and stay in hotels.
